What Is the Reserved Membership?
The Reserved Membership is a monthly subscription for patients and families who use non-emergency medical transportation on a recurring basis in Charlotte NC and surrounding areas.
Members receive:
50% off base fees on every ride
No after hours surcharge (saves $35 per ride)
No weekend surcharge (saves $45 per ride)
Reserved scheduling priority
Private rides — no shared vehicles, no detours
Dedicated transportation team for a consistent experience
Membership is $99 per month with no contracts. Cancel anytime.

How Much Do Members Save?
Here is what the math looks like on a typical month:
Ambulatory rides — 4 rides per month
Without membership: 4 x $95 = $380
With membership: $99 + 4 x $47.50 = $289
Monthly savings: $91
Wheelchair rides — 4 rides per month
Without membership: 4 x $125 = $500
With membership: $99 + 4 x $62.50 = $349
Monthly savings: $151
12 rides per month (3x per week)
Without membership: 12 x $95 = $1,140
With membership: $99 + 12 x $47.50 = $669
Monthly savings: $471
Mileage is billed separately on all rides. These examples reflect base fees only.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is there a contract? No. The Reserved Membership is month to month. Cancel anytime.
Does membership cover mileage? Mileage is billed separately on all rides. The membership discount applies to base fees only.
Can I use membership for wheelchair transportation? Yes. The Reserved Membership covers both ambulatory and wheelchair transportation in Charlotte NC.
What if I need a ride outside regular business hours? After hours rides are available for members with no after hours surcharge.
What if I need transportation on a weekend? Weekend rides are available for members with no weekend surcharge. Holiday fees still apply to all riders.
